打开虚拟机文件
在数字化时代,虚拟机技术已成为软件开发、测试、系统运维等领域的重要工具,通过虚拟机,用户可以在同一台物理机上运行多个独立的操作系统环境,实现资源的高效利用和环境隔离,而虚拟机文件作为虚拟机的核心载体,其正确打开与管理是使用虚拟机的前提,本文将详细介绍虚拟机文件的类型、打开方式、常见问题及解决方案,帮助用户更好地理解和操作虚拟机文件。

虚拟机文件的基本概念
虚拟机文件是虚拟机运行时所需的所有数据的集合,通常包括虚拟硬盘、配置文件、快照等,不同虚拟化平台(如 VMware、VirtualBox、Hyper-V)生成的文件格式各不相同,VMware 的 .vmdk 和 .vmx 文件,VirtualBox 的 .vdi 和 .vbox 文件,Hyper-V 的 .vhdx 和 .vmcx 文件,这些文件共同构成了虚拟机的“生命周期”,从创建、运行到关闭、删除,每个阶段都涉及对应文件的读写与管理。
打开虚拟机文件的前提是理解其所属的虚拟化平台,不同平台的文件格式不兼容,直接用错误工具打开可能导致文件损坏或数据丢失,用户需首先确认虚拟机文件的来源,并选择对应的虚拟化软件进行操作。
打开虚拟机文件的步骤
以最常见的 VMware 和 VirtualBox 为例,以下是打开虚拟机文件的详细步骤:
使用 VMware Workstation/Player 打开文件
- 确认文件类型:VMware 虚拟机的主要文件包括
.vmx(配置文件)、.vmdk(虚拟硬盘)、.nvram(固件文件)等。.vmx是核心配置文件,记录了虚拟机的硬件配置(如内存、CPU、磁盘等)。 - 启动 VMware 软件:打开 VMware Workstation 或 Player,点击“打开虚拟机”或“文件”菜单中的“打开”选项。
- 选择 .vmx 文件:在弹出的对话框中定位并选择虚拟机文件夹下的
.vmx文件,软件会自动加载关联的其他文件(如.vmdk)。 - 启动虚拟机:加载完成后,虚拟机将出现在 VMware 的主界面中,点击“开启此虚拟机”即可运行。
使用 VirtualBox 打开文件

- 确认文件类型:VirtualBox 的核心文件是
.vbox(配置文件)和.vdi或.vmdk(虚拟硬盘)。 - 启动 VirtualBox 软件:打开 VirtualBox,点击“机器”菜单中的“添加”选项。
- 选择 .vbox 文件:在文件浏览器中找到虚拟机的
.vbox文件,VirtualBox 会自动识别并导入虚拟机的配置。 - 启动虚拟机:导入完成后,虚拟机将出现在左侧列表中,点击“启动”按钮即可运行。
虚拟机文件的常见问题及解决方法
在打开虚拟机文件时,用户可能会遇到各种问题,以下为典型场景及解决方案:
文件损坏或无法识别
- 原因:虚拟机文件因异常关机、存储故障或操作不当损坏。
- 解决方法:
- 使用虚拟化平台自带的修复工具(如 VMware 的
vmware-vdiskmanager或 VirtualBox 的VBoxManage)尝试修复文件。 - 如果文件无法修复,可从快照(
.vmsn或.vbox-snap)恢复虚拟机状态。 - 检查存储设备是否健康,必要时更换磁盘或重新创建虚拟机。
- 使用虚拟化平台自带的修复工具(如 VMware 的
文件格式不兼容
- 原因:尝试用 VMware 打开 VirtualBox 的
.vbox文件,或反之。 - 解决方法:
- 使用格式转换工具(如 VMware 的
OVF Tool)将虚拟机导出为通用格式(如.ovf或.ova),再用目标平台导入。 - 部分平台支持直接导入其他格式的虚拟机(如 VirtualBox 可导入
.vmdk文件),但需注意硬件兼容性。
- 使用格式转换工具(如 VMware 的
权限不足或文件被占用
- 原因:当前用户没有虚拟机文件的读写权限,或文件被虚拟机进程占用。
- 解决方法:
- 确保用户对虚拟机文件具有完全控制权限(Windows 下右键文件“属性”-“安全”-“编辑”)。
- 关闭虚拟机及相关进程(如 VMware 的
vmware-vmx.exe),或使用任务管理器强制结束占用进程。
虚拟硬盘无法加载

- 原因:虚拟硬盘文件(如
.vmdk或.vdi)丢失、损坏或路径配置错误。 - 解决方法:
- 检查
.vmx或.vbox文件中的硬盘路径是否正确,手动修正路径或重新关联硬盘文件。 - 使用虚拟硬盘管理工具(如 VirtualBox 的
VBoxManage storageattach)重新挂载硬盘。
- 检查
虚拟机文件的管理与优化
打开虚拟机文件后,合理管理文件可提升虚拟机的性能和稳定性:
- 定期清理无用文件:删除不需要的快照、日志文件(如
.log、.lck),释放存储空间。 - 优化虚拟硬盘:将动态扩展的硬盘文件(如
.vmdk或.vdi)进行压缩或合并,减少碎片化。 - 备份关键文件:定期备份
.vmx、.vbox和虚拟硬盘文件,防止数据丢失。 - 使用快照功能:在重大操作前创建快照,出错时可快速回滚,避免重新配置虚拟机。
虚拟机文件是虚拟化技术的核心组成部分,掌握其打开和管理方法对用户至关重要,无论是开发者调试环境、运维人员部署服务,还是普通用户体验其他操作系统,都需要通过正确操作虚拟机文件来实现目标,本文从文件类型、打开步骤、常见问题及管理优化等方面进行了系统阐述,希望能为用户提供清晰的指导,在实际操作中,用户还需结合具体虚拟化平台的特点,灵活运用工具和方法,确保虚拟机的高效稳定运行,随着虚拟化技术的不断发展,未来可能出现更通用、更安全的文件格式,但理解虚拟机文件的本质逻辑,始终是使用虚拟机的基础技能。




















